use fast-sass-loader

master
Mashiro 5 years ago
parent c15aee9b8a
commit c7ffea9c0a
  1. 17
      index.html
  2. 1
      package.json
  3. 2
      src/scss/index.scss
  4. 12
      src/scss/layouts/homepage.scss
  5. 14
      webpack.config.js

@ -30,23 +30,6 @@
</header>
</div>
<style>
.header-top {
position: fixed;
width: 100%;
height: 100%;
}
#header-top-after {
width: 100%
}
.site-content {
position: relative;
background:coral
}
</style>
<div class="header-top">
<!--index cover image-->
<figure data="mark" id="cover-img-container">

@ -26,6 +26,7 @@
"@babel/preset-typescript": "^7.6.0",
"autoprefixer": "^9.7.0",
"babel-loader": "^8.0.6",
"fast-sass-loader": "^1.5.0",
"postcss-loader": "^3.0.0",
"ts-loader": "^6.2.1",
"typescript": "^3.6.4",

@ -3,5 +3,5 @@
@import "./components/normalize.scss";
@import "./components/mdc.scss";
@import "./layouts/index.scss";
@import "./layouts/homepage.scss";

@ -12,10 +12,22 @@
}
.header-top {
position: fixed;
width: 100%;
height: 100%;
figure {
width: 100%;
margin: 0;
overflow: hidden;
}
}
#header-top-after {
width: 100%
}
.site-content {
position: relative;
background:coral
}

@ -34,12 +34,16 @@ module.exports = [{
}
},
{
loader: 'sass-loader',
// loader: 'sass-loader',
// options: {
// sassOptions: {
// includePaths: ['./node_modules']
// }
// }
loader: 'fast-sass-loader',
options: {
sassOptions: {
includePaths: ['./node_modules']
}
}
includePaths: ['./node_modules']
}
},
]
},

Loading…
Cancel
Save